Within the H&M Group, Logistics is responsible to make our fashion flow in a sustainable, qualitative and efficient way. We put the customer in focus and our job is about fulfilling the customer promise, creating a great online and in-store shopping experience.

 

In Autumn 2019 we open the H&M Group’s first OMNI (online and store) Logistics Centre in Milton Keynes (+- 73,000 m²). The Logistics Centre will employ approximately 1000 ambitious, committed and motivated colleagues who share our values and take responsibility for all daily distribution and Logistics operations for the UK/IE online and over 250 stores.
